WebSalt (sodium chloride) is about 40 percent sodium. That means 1 g of salt has 400 milligrams of sodium. The Nutrient Reference Values for Australia and New Zealand have a suggested dietary target for sodium for generally well adults of 2,000 milligrams (2 grams) per day as an upper limit. Web1 aug. 2024 · Low blood sodium is common in older adults, especially those who are hospitalized or living in long-term care facilities. Signs and symptoms of hyponatremia can include altered personality, lethargy and confusion. Severe hyponatremia can cause seizures, coma and even death.
